2. How GPS-guided Plows Work

GPS-guided plows use satellite signals to determine their exact position in the field, enabling precise control over the plowing process.

The system integrates GPS receivers, sensors, and automated steering mechanisms to ensure that the plow follows a predetermined path with minimal deviation. This technology allows farmers to create straight, evenly spaced furrows, optimize field coverage, and avoid overlapping or missed areas. Some advanced systems also incorporate real-time data on soil conditions, enabling dynamic adjustments to plow depth and angle.

5. Improved Soil Health

Soil health is a critical factor in sustainable farming, and GPS-guided plows play a significant role in maintaining and improving it.

By allowing for precise control over plowing depth and pattern, these systems help prevent soil compaction, erosion, and degradation. Consistent plowing patterns also ensure that organic matter and nutrients are evenly distributed throughout the field, promoting healthier soil and better crop growth. Over time, the use of GPS-guided plows can lead to improved soil structure, increased water retention, and enhanced fertility.
